Default Mask of the Tundra Walker - Plane of Mischief Combine

https://wiki.project1999.com/Mask_of_the_Tundra_Walker

I would love to get this mask for my cleric, however there appears to be some bad data/bugs around it? I see 3 other threads talking about it from years past, did anyone ever confirm if it exists and what the turn in items are?

Wiki says:
Mask of the Tundra Walker= Blue Squire, Blue Knight, Black Knight, Black Squire

Yet this other thread says it's bugged and is:
https://www.project1999.com/forums/s...+Tundra+Walker
Pretty sure the correct one is:

Black Throne
Blue Throne
Black Crown
Blue Crown

Anyone able to shed some light on this item/quest? Thanks!

It's not in game or you'd be seeing a lot more Barbarian Cleric's running around since anyone could buy it for ~50k and a COTH. Even in the thread you linked Ele, basically the P99 authority on what's classic, said it's not classic meaning it will never be in game on P99.

Not sure why it was added to the combines wiki recently, it probably shouldn't be there.
